‘Complete Streets’ Program Approved
The county legislature earlier this week approved County Executive Mangano’s “Complete Streets” program, created to ensure that the county will consider all users of roadways, pedestrians, bicyclists and transit riders in the planning and design of new and current roadways.
The design principles include paved shoulders and bicycle lanes suitable to encourage bicycle riders. Other designs would improve sidewalks, signage, crosswalks, pedestrian signalization and traffic calming methods designed to allow pedestrian and motor vehicles to safely coexist.
